Collection of Native American Jewelry from the Posey Estate. We are starting this month with some choice pieces of Navajo jewelry from the 1950's plus several antique pieces. The collection will include Fine Gold and Diamond jewelry and will be sold over the next several auctions.
Included in this auction we are continuing with the collection of Museum Quality Mata Ortiz Pottery. There are also antiques, collectibles, and memorabilia. Native American Kachinas, Navajo Rugs, Art, Jewelry, and Pueblo Pottery.
Pre-Historic, Historic, and Pre-Columbian Pottery.
